About Thor
Thor is always happy to see you! He has a great temperament and quickly makes friend with every person. He is a confident dog that likes pats and smooches.
This playful young dog loves a game of tug, kind of plays fetch, and generally likes to be hard-slapped on the ribs to show how much you love him.
Thor is chill-as by himself. He is used to living as an only dog, and he won't mind at all if his new people work full time as long as he gets walks and play time either side of work. Of an evening, Thor is very willing to have cuddles on the couch with his family.
Thor is toilet trained and is used to using a doggy door to take himself in and out. He is a good fella inside the house.
This lad gets excited when he sees his lead, because he loves going for a walk or for a car ride. He's a good boy in the car. When out on walks, he will wag as he passes another dog.
Thor has interacted in a friendly way with all dogs he has met in care. He does like to play rough wrestling games, so if he was to go to a home with another dog, he would need a dog with a similar size and disposition. Thor is used to living as an only dog.
Thor has lived with cats before, but can be opportunistic about chasing them. He is probably best suited to a home with no cats or with cats who are very dog confident. Note that Thor hasn't been nasty to cats, just keen to be involved them in a game that cats don't so much like.
We feel Thor is best suited to children 12+ years of age, as he has a low level bite history surrounding overarousal and inappropriate play behaviour. This is not outright aggression, just a lack of education about what is okay and not okay to do when playing.
Thor is a fee-free adoption. He is located in Hamley Bridge.
